Reunification Watch: Taiwan Approves Financial Integration


Taiwan's Financial Supervisory Commission - the Taipei government's financial regulator - approved direct investment by mainland Chinese banks, brokerages, and insurance companies in Taiwan. Several Chinese financial businesses are interested in setting up branches on Taiwan and investing in Taiwan companies. Bank of China and Bank of Communications are known to seek expansion to Taiwan. Taiwan news sources say the Commission still needs to inform the Executive Yuan and Taiwan's parliament but the new rules could be in place as soon as next week....
